Postby linda on Tue Oct 23, 2007 8:00 pm

There is always room for a pond. I like your waterfall, how did you build it?
User avatar
linda
Tadpole
Tadpole
 
Posts: 22
Joined: Sun Aug 05, 2007 10:40 am
Location: Kansasville, Wi

Postby janet_9462 on Wed Oct 24, 2007 11:45 am

my husband cemented cinderblocks down in a step pattern, then we used slab like rocks, im not sure of there exact name, but they are flat kinda tan looking. just started putting together them as he went, after he got it built we smoothed the sides with cement and covered the sides and the top bowl with small river rock to match the walkway, he inserted plumbing pipe from the filter going into top bowl, and another pipe 3rd shelf down for more water flow
